Shifting Dynamics: Korea's Colonial Struggle
This chapter explores the historical turbulence in Korea during the late 19th and early 20th centuries, marked by external pressures from Western powers and Japan, leading to Korea's colonization. It examines the complex relationship between Korea and China, emphasizing the evolution of nationalism and the impact of cultural exchanges. The chapter also reflects on the ideological ties between China and North Korea, highlighting contemporary challenges and the historical context that shapes their future relations.
